Precedente
|
Su
|
Prossimo
Tabella dei Contenuti
1.4. Features
Che tipologia di sito si pu costruire con Zikula?
Le parole chiave di Zikula sono flessibilit, potenza e sicurezza, non quindi un CMS specifico per una particolare situazione ma pensato per adattarsi alle necessit dell'utente. Con i moduli esistenti si pu fare un sito semi statico, cos come costruire una community, un blog o un sito di e-commerce e grazie agli strumenti del framework possibile sviluppare velocemente qualsiasi altro modulo si necessiti. Alcuni esempi di ci che si pu fare:- Community basata su forum, profili e messaggi privati
- Singolo blog o insieme di blog
- E-commerce e cataloghi
- Internet-based services
- Siti o portali per compagnie ed aziende
- Siti statici di qualsiasi dimensione
- Giornali e articoli online
- Raccolta e catalogazione di documenti, media e immagini
Core Features
Vediamo ora quali sono le principali features che il core di Zikula implementa.- Installazione facile: il processo avviene tramite una semplice interfaccia grafica;
- Pannello di amministrazione web: possibile amministrare tutti i moduli dal web, senza la necessit di accedere all'ftp per modificarne il contenuto;
- Completa modularit: il sistema formato da core e moduli, ogni amministratore pu installare solo le componenti necessarie mantenendo il sistema pulito e snello, senza per limitarne la potenza;
- Sistema di templates: tutto il core ed i moduli ufficiali utilizzano i template e di conseguenza aderiscono ai sistemi di sovrascrittura globale e a livello di tema, possono utilizzare il sistema di caching e possono essere facilmente modificati;
- Permessi granulari: sistema di permessi basato su gruppi e fino a 9 livelli di privilegi;
- Motore di ricerca interno: Zikula implementa un motore di ricerca che pu essere facilmente esteso anche ai moduli scritti dall'utente
- Short-URL: possibile rendere gli indirizzi di Zikula corti e pi leggibili in 2 modi diversi;
- Modulo di configurazione mail: potete utilizzare un server SMTP esterno per inviare le mail;
- Supporto multilingua: possibile installare quante lingue si desideri, potendo diversificare i contenuti in base alla lingua;
- Registrazione utenti: la registrazione pu essere personalizzata e disabilitata a piacere dall'amministratore; tra le modalit predefinite registrazione libera, con controllo dell'e-mail o con approvazione dell'amministratore;
- Dati utente dinamici: possibile definire nuovi campi o rimuoverne di esistenti dal profilo degli utenti completamente dinamicamente, senza modificare alcun file;
- Autentificazione: Zikula pu essere integrato con un server LDAP;
- Application Program Interface: tramite l'API ogni modulo pu dialogare in modo semplice e veloce con le componenti del sistema, estendendo incredibilmente le possibilit di ogni componenti;
- DBUtil: utilizzando queste librerie possibile lavorare con il database senza scrivere codice SQL e in modo trasparente alla piattaforma, scrivendo quindi codice compatibile con MySQL, PostgreSQL e Oracle;
- pnForm: grazie a questa fantastica libreria possibile automatizzare il processo di lettura, validazione, inserimento o rigetto dei dati in input dei form. A mio avviso veramente uno strumento eccezionale;
- WorkFlow: utilizzando questo modulo possibile implementare dei workflow per alcune operazioni;
- PageLock: questo modulo fornisce uno strumento per bloccare una pagina mentre la si modifica ed evitare che due persone, modificando contemporaneamente lo stesso oggetto, si sovrascrivano a vicenda il lavoro;
Modules Features
In questo caso fare un elenco impossibile e poco utile, in quanto sar una scelta dell'amministratore quali moduli installare e di conseguenza quali features aggiungere.Per maggiori informazioni consigliamo di consultare la sezione Moduli nel menu in alto.
Precedente
|
Su
|
Tabella dei Contenuti
|
Cambiamenti
|
Prossimo